What Are Some Creative Ideas for Handling Commercial Landscaping Yourself?

Prototype your space before you plant.

  • Map: Sketch zones for entry views, walkways, seating, signage.
  • Group: Cluster plants by sun, soil, irrigation, foot traffic.
  • Stage: Test with cones, chalk lines, planters for 24 hours.
  • Measure: Track shade at 9, 12, 15 for one day in summer.
  • Calibrate: Align sightlines to brand markers, doors, and parking stalls.

Build brand identity with color, texture, and movement.

  • Echo: Repeat your brand color in foliage or bloom, like Coreopsis for yellow or Salvia for blue.
  • Contrast: Pair coarse leaves with fine blades, like Hosta with Panicum virgatum.
  • Animate: Add grasses that move in wind, like Schizachyrium scoparium near entries.

Choose native plant guilds for resilience and pollinators.

  • Assemble: Use region specific combos, like Asclepias tuberosa with Echinacea purpurea and Sporobolus heterolepis in USDA Zones 5 to 7.
  • Sequence: Stagger blooms across 3 seasons to support bees, butterflies, and moths.
  • Verify: Check regional lists from USDA NRCS and state extensions.
  • Protect: Add milkweed for monarch butterfly larvae near low mow edges.

Cut irrigation demand with hydrozones and smart controls.

  • Split: Group beds by water need and exposure.
  • Swap: Replace turf with xeriscape pockets and permeable pavers in high heat areas.
  • Automate: Install EPA WaterSense controllers with rain and soil sensors.
  • Capture: Direct downspouts to a rain garden or bioswale to slow stormwater.

Lower maintenance by design not by effort.

  • Edge: Use steel or paver edging for clean lines and faster mowing.
  • Mulch: Lay 2 to 3 inches of arborist chips to reduce weeds by 50 to 75 in year one.
  • Layer: Plant groundcovers like Sedum album under shrubs for living mulch.
  • Standardize: Pick 3 tool kits, like pruning, weeding, watering, and store them near entries.

Light for safety, wayfinding, and brand cues.

  • Focus: Place LED path lights at 12 to 18 inches with 2700 to 3000K for warm hospitality.
  • Select: Choose fixtures with 80 to 90 CRI for accurate color on signage.
  • Aim: Downlight trees to avoid glare on sidewalks and ADA routes.
  • Control: Use photocells and 3 schedules, like open, peak, close.

Use weekend projects to bank quick wins.

  • Paint: Update curb edges, bollards, and planter rims in brand colors.
  • Refresh: Swap seasonal annuals in 3 spots that frame the door.
  • Repair: Reset heaved pavers at trip risks within 48 hours.
  • Post: Add small interpretive signs, like Native Habitat do not mow, to educate visitors.

Design for stormwater and drought in one layout.

  • Sink: Carve shallow swales that hold a 1 inch rain for 24 hours.
  • Filter: Plant Juncus and Carex in wet pockets for biofiltration.
  • Store: Use buried chambers or barrels sized at 0.62 gallon per square foot of roof area per 1 inch rain.
  • Release: Let overflow move to turf or a rain garden away from building slabs.

Plan routes and surfaces for people first.

  • Align: Keep primary walks at 5 feet wide for two abreast traffic.
  • Texture: Use broom finish concrete near ramps for traction.
  • Locate: Place benches at 30 to 50 yard intervals under light shade.
  • Confirm: Meet ADA cross slope limits at 2 percent on walks and 5 percent on runs.

Grow food as a branded amenity.

  • Integrate: Plant dwarf fruit trees like Malus ‘Centennial’ near patios.
  • Contain: Add trough planters with herbs, like rosemary, basil, mint, near cafe doors.
  • Share: Host a monthly harvest table for staff and customers.
  • Comply: Follow local health codes if produce enters a commercial kitchen.

Leverage materials that work harder.

  • Choose: Use permeable pavers in parking bays to reduce runoff and heat.
  • Reuse: Mill onsite logs into benches or edging when trees come down.
  • Specify: Pick low VOC stains and FSC wood near entries.
  • Protect: Add tree guards on new plantings in high traffic corners.

Track ROI to guide your next phase.

  • Count: Log foot traffic with a counter at the main door for 30 days.
  • Compare: Correlate sales or inquiries with project milestones.
  • Survey: Ask visitors to rank curb appeal on a 1 to 5 scale at checkout.
  • Adjust: Reinvest in features that increase dwell time and reduce OpEx.

Source living plants from trusted nurseries and seed houses.

  • Vet: Buy region grown stock from local growers to reduce transplant shock.
  • Inspect: Check root health by teasing one pot per batch.
  • Time: Plant in shoulder seasons, like April to May or September to October.
  • Clean: Disinfect pruners between beds to reduce pathogen spread per ISA guidance.

Document safety and training for DIY crews.

  • Post: Place OSHA safety sheets at the tool crib.
  • Equip: Wear eye protection, hearing protection, gloves, and high visibility vests.
  • Mark: Flag utilities with 811 tickets 72 hours before any digging.
  • Brief: Run a 5 minute tailgate talk before each shift.

Use data and certifications to align with sustainability goals.

  • Target: Pursue LEED SSc6 rainwater management points with bioswales and native cover.
  • Validate: Install WaterSense labeled irrigation for indoor outdoor water savings.
  • Signal: Use a small plaque to note pollinator habitat per Xerces Society guidelines.
  • Report: Add annual water and waste metrics to your ESG dashboard.

Assess Your Site, Budget, and Brand

Assess your site, budget, and brand with a lens that treats the ground as media and your visitors as an audience. Anchor every plant, path, and light to one promise, your brand story in motion.

Identify Use Zones and Traffic Patterns

Identify use zones and traffic patterns with a quick field study that reads like a script breakdown. Stand at each entry, exit, and threshold, then log who moves, how fast, and why. Mark deliveries, drop offs, ride share stops, ADA routes, and emergency access. Capture sun, shade, wind, glare, noise, and ponding after rain. Protect privacy if you use cameras, post clear notices and anonymize tallies.

  • Map desire lines, pinch points, dead zones, and dwell nodes, use chalk, cones, and flagging tape.
  • Time peaks across morning, midday, evening, and event spikes, use 15 minute counts.
  • Measure clear widths, slopes, turning radii, and reach ranges, use ADA 2010 Standards for a 36 in clear route, 60 in passing space, 2 percent cross slope (ADA 2010 Standards).
  • Align cues for wayfinding, use color, texture, scent, sound, and light that match your brand palette and tone.

Anecdote, a cafe in Tulsa rerouted a mulch path that clogged at 8 am and 12 pm, added a 5 ft DG ribbon with steel edging, and planted prairie dropseed to frame a gentle S curve. Dwell time jumped 18 percent near the windows, daily slips fell to zero after the path dried faster, and the patio felt like a stage not a hallway. Heat maps from chalk wear told the story before any spreadsheet did.

Back claims with data, peak pedestrian levels track to land use intensity and curb geometry, tighter curbs amplify conflict zones during deliveries (FHWA). ADA compliant routes raise usability for all visitors, parents with strollers benefit as much as a guest in a wheelchair (ADA 2010 Standards). Shade trees cut surface temps by 20 to 45 F on hot days, which lifts comfort and lowers heat islands near parking bays (U.S. EPA Heat Island Program). Plants is resilient when matched to USDA zones, hydrozones, and soil texture classes (USDA Plant Hardiness Zone Map).

Ask, where do carts rattle, where do guests pause, where does glare blind, where does stormwater rush. Answer those, and your layout almost writes itself if you listen.

Sample tally for a weekday, capture numbers for 30 minutes per slot.

Zone Peak people per hour Conflicts observed Brand mood target
Main entry plaza 240 Delivery van, stroller cluster Welcoming, calm, bright
Side staff door 60 Cart vs door swing Efficient, direct, discreet
Patio seating lane 120 Umbrella drip, glare Cozy, shaded, savory
Drive lane edge 90 Splash, noise Safe, clear, quiet

Set a Realistic DIY Scope and Timeline

Set a realistic DIY scope and timeline that respects your crew, calendar, and cash. Pair ambition with sequencing, then phase work so the site stays open.

  • Map the scope, list tasks, quantities, constraints, owners, dates.
  • Stage the work, split by zones, trades, weekends, weather windows.
  • Price the inputs, compare capex, opex, risk, lead times.
  • Phase the installs, lock critical path, prep first, plant last.
  • Track the metrics, log cost, time, injuries, water, sales lift.

Plan in sprints, run 2 to 6 hour blocks across 4 weekends for a small frontage, run 8 to 12 hour blocks across 6 weekends for a full plaza. Do trenching before irrigation if soil compacts under equipment. Do lighting conduit before hardscape if trenching would scar new edges. Do hydrozoning before plant picks if water is scarce.

Estimated DIY ranges for common tasks, price local bids for validation.

Item Typical quantity DIY cost range Notes Source
Mulch, shredded hardwood 10 cu yd $350 to $550 2 to 3 in depth, 5 to 10 trees Regional suppliers
DG path with steel edging 200 lf $1,600 to $3,000 4 in base, 2 in DG RSMeans Light Construction
Native perennials 200 plugs $800 to $1,600 $4 to $8 per plug Native nurseries
LED bollards 8 units $960 to $2,400 $120 to $300 each, 3000K DLC, ENERGY STAR
ET irrigation controller 1 unit $150 to $350 Wi Fi, flow sensor ready EPA WaterSense
Rain garden media 6 cu yd $360 to $720 Sand, compost, topsoil blend Local soil blender

Evidence matters, smart irrigation controllers cut outdoor use by 20 to 30 percent in tested landscapes (EPA WaterSense). Permeable hardscape reduces runoff and improves infiltration in small storms up to 1 in over 24 hours depending on soil percolation (U.S. EPA Stormwater). Cool season installs raise survival in many temperate zones, fall planting often beats spring for root growth, data speak for itself in nursery trials (AmericanHort, Extension services).

Risk lives in the gaps, PPE, lockout tagout for lighting, trench shoring for deeper than 5 ft, and traffic control near curbs lower incident rates (OSHA). Access stays compliant if paths remain 36 in clear during work, add temporary ramps where grade changes block movement (ADA 2010 Standards). Brand stays coherent if colors match Pantone or hex codes across planters, umbrellas, and signs, drift creates visual noise that your guest feels.

Counterpoints add clarity, a full DIY push fits a small single tenant site, a large multi tenant center benefits from a hybrid model with pros for grading, irrigation, and low voltage work. A plant pick by staff sparks ownership, a soil test by a lab prevents costly misses. Both truths can sit together.

Prompt your team, circle a date, snap baseline photos, print a one page scope, color code zones, and assign owners. Start with the smallest viable win, for example a 40 lf entry bed with native sedges, a 20 lf DG path, and two bollards, then share results across the org. You got this, the carts moves smoother when your plan meets the ground. Sources, ADA 2010 Standards, FHWA, U.S. EPA Heat Island Program, EPA WaterSense, OSHA, USDA Plant Hardiness Zone Map, RSMeans.

Design Ideas You Can Execute Without Pros

Turn your site plan into action with fast, repeatable moves. Match each idea to your brand story, if clarity and ROI drive your scope.

Native and Drought-Tolerant Plant Palettes

Build a water-wise palette that fits your USDA zone and brand colors. Choose natives for resilience and pollinators, if long-term maintenance costs matter.

  • Select native anchor shrubs, per examples like Arctostaphylos uva-ursi, Ilex glabra, and Ceanothus thyrsiflorus.
  • Group plants by hydrozone, per EPA WaterSense guidance for irrigation efficiency.
  • Mulch beds to 2 to 3 in with shredded bark or gravel for evap reduction and neat edges.
  • Space per mature width for airflow, if powdery mildew and dieback create risk.
  • Mix bloom times across spring, summer, fall for continuous forage, per Xerces Society pollinator guides.
  • Tag plants with Latin names and bloom months for staff training and asset tracking.
  • Track irrigation by zone with a smart hose timer for 4 to 6 weeks after planting, then taper.

Data points for quick decisions.

Item Value Source
Water savings from hydrozoning 20% to 40% EPA WaterSense
Establishment period 6 to 12 weeks USDA Extension
Native plant survival gain 2x in local soils USDA PLANTS Database
Pollinator species supported by diverse bloom +30% to +70% Xerces Society

Cite USDA PLANTS Database for species ranges and soil notes. Use EPA WaterSense for irrigation scheduling. Reference Xerces Society for bloom sequencing and habitat design.

Questions to frame choices. Does a silver gray palette like Artemisia and Festuca play better with your stainless facade. Would a warm palette like Achillea and Rudbeckia read friendlier from 60 ft on a roadway.

Modular Beds, Edging, and Repeating Patterns

Create order fast with modules you can lift, set, and maintain. Repeat shapes to reduce decision fatigue, if labor time and training stay limited.

  • Lay 4×8 ft bed modules with straight runs along paths and entries for visual rhythm.
  • Cut clean geometry with steel edging or snap-in paver restraint for crisp lines.
  • Repeat 1, 3, or 5 species per module for a strong pattern that scales across the lot.
  • Swap a single module each quarter for seasonal freshness without redoing the whole.
  • Anchor corners with evergreen mass like Buxus microphylla or Myrica pensylvanica for year-round structure.
  • Align patterns with pedestrian desire lines and crosswalks for intuitive wayfinding.

Field-test the pattern with cardboard templates for 15 minutes during peak foot traffic, if conflicts with ADA clearance appear in the aisle.

Vertical Greenery and Living Screens

Use height to hide utilities and frame entries. Add vines and slim planters where ground space runs tight.

  • Mount modular trellis panels behind dumpsters and meters for fast concealment.
  • Plant self-clinging or twining vines like Parthenocissus tricuspidata, Trachelospermum jasminoides, or Campsis radicans matched to sun and zone.
  • Space planters at 24 to 36 in centers for even coverage and easy pruning access.
  • Guide vines with stainless eyelets and cable for clean lines that echo your brand grid.
  • Combine evergreen screens with deciduous accents for depth across seasons.
  • Place green walls near seating to drop perceived temperature by 2 to 4°F, per ASHRAE field studies.

Verify structural load and wind exposure for any wall system first, if safety and warranty compliance govern your risk. Maintenance are simple when you train a monthly clip and tie routine in under 10 minutes per panel.

Multi-Season Color with Bulbs and Annual Swaps

Stage color waves that hit key business dates. Layer bulbs under perennials and slot in annuals where eyes linger.

  • Plant fall bulbs like Tulipa, Narcissus, and Allium at 3x bulb height depth for spring pop.
  • Stagger early, mid, late cultivars to stretch bloom 6 to 10 weeks per bed.
  • Tuck summer annuals like Salvia splendens, Petunia hybrida, and Calibrachoa at entries and menu boards.
  • Rotate color blocks by quarter to match campaigns and holidays for crisp brand cues.
  • Lift and store tulip bulbs only in dry, cool bins, if re-use targets budget control.
  • Track bloom dates and sales uplift in a simple sheet to link color to conversion.

Numbers to guide swaps.

Season Planting Window Typical Bloom Labor per 100 sq ft
Fall bulbs Sep to Nov Mar to May 45 to 60 min
Spring annuals Apr to May May to Aug 30 to 45 min
Fall annuals Aug to Sep Sep to Nov 30 to 45 min

Back your timing with local Cooperative Extension calendars and NOAA frost dates. Cross-check bulb depth and spacing with Royal Horticultural Society guidance for consistent results.

Smart Tools, Materials, and Irrigation on a Budget

Stretch your landscaping dollars with gear and systems that cut noise, waste, and labor. Keep the brand story visible while you trim costs and water use.

Battery-Powered Gear and Ergonomic Hand Tools

  • Choose battery platforms that share packs across mowers, trimmers, and blowers to reduce purchase duplication and charging time.
  • Choose low-noise tools to protect customer experience near entries and patios, since OSHA flags 85 dBA as a risk threshold for extended exposure (https://www.osha.gov/noise).
  • Choose high-torque brushless motors for tall native grasses and tough stems in pollinator beds to keep cuts clean and quick.
  • Choose anti-vibration handles and ratcheting pruners to lower hand force and reduce musculoskeletal strain per NIOSH guidance (https://www.cdc.gov/niosh/topics/ergonomics).
  • Choose on-tool watt-hour labels and keep a simple log so you match battery capacity to route length without mid-shift swaps.
  • Choose backpack blowers with < 65 dBA for early hours near offices to align with local noise ordinances and brand comfort.
  • Choose steel tines and a compact folding cart for weekend cleanups in modular beds to speed turnaround between store hours.
  • Choose proper PPE for DIY crews, including eye protection, hearing protection, and cut-resistant gloves per ANSI standards.

Numbers that drive choices

Item Gas Tool Battery Tool Source
Typical mower noise, dBA 85–95 70–80 OSHA, manufacturer specs
Operating energy cost, $/hr 1.00–2.00 0.10–0.30 EIA avg electricity price
Tailpipe emissions CO, NOx, VOCs 0 tailpipe CARB small engines (https://ww2.arb.ca.gov)
Vibration exposure, relative Higher Lower NIOSH ergonomics

These gear are quiet and clean near entries and patios, if you keep blades sharp and batteries balanced.

Reclaimed Hardscape, Mulch, and Gravel Tricks

  • Source reclaimed concrete, brick, and kiln-fired pavers from local salvage yards to create branded paths with low embodied carbon per USGBC guidance (https://www.usgbc.org).
  • Source arborist wood chips for free mulch to suppress weeds and cool roots in native plant guilds per USDA Forest Service trials (https://www.fs.usda.gov).
  • Source crushed concrete or 3/8 in pea gravel for permeable side lots to cut runoff and support stormwater goals per EPA green infrastructure (https://www.epa.gov/green-infrastructure).
  • Stack pallets as temporary edging for pop-up displays and seasonal beds to test traffic flow before permanent installs.
  • Spread 2–4 in of coarse mulch under trees and 1–2 in in annual beds to meet moisture and root oxygen needs without smothering crowns.
  • Spread fines-stabilized gravel on accessible routes only if compacted to meet ADA firmness and stability tests per DOJ ADA Standards.
  • Edge gravel with steel or 6×6 salvaged timbers to keep lines true and to hold branding geometry at corners.
  • Measure compaction with a hand tamper in 3 passes per lift to avoid rutting where carts and strollers turn.

Cost snapshot for budgeting

Material Unit Typical Price Lifespan Notes
Arborist chips yd³ $0–15 12–18 months Free delivery often available
Reclaimed brick pallet $200–400 10+ years Color matches brand palettes
Crushed concrete ton $15–30 5–10 years Permeable base for pads
Steel edging lf $2–5 10+ years Holds clean lines in gravel

Gravel move in heavy rain without edging, if slopes exceed 3 percent.

Drip Lines, Smart Timers, and Rain Sensors

  • Install pressure-compensating drip at 18 in spacing in shrub and native beds to target roots and cut overspray.
  • Install filter and regulator at 20–30 psi to protect emitters from clogging and misting per Irrigation Association best practice (https://www.irrigation.org).
  • Program weather-based controllers to skip cycles after rainfall and adjust for evapotranspiration to save water per EPA WaterSense (https://www.epa.gov/watersense).
  • Program cycle-and-soak for slopes and bioswales to prevent runoff while meeting plant demand.
  • Pair rain sensors and soil moisture sensors with zone-level data to pause irrigation until volumetric water content rebounds to setpoints.
  • Pair flush valves at line ends and schedule monthly flushing to purge fines from reclaimed water or hard wells.
  • Audit zones each season with catch-cans and flow meter reads to validate distribution uniformity and detect leaks.
  • Scale zones by use type so pollinator strips, entry beds, and turf pads run on separate programs that align with brand hours and foot traffic.

Water savings that matter

Measure Typical Savings Source
Drip vs spray in beds 30–50% EPA WaterSense, Irrigation Association
Weather-based controller 15–30% EPA WaterSense
Rain sensor add-on 5–15% EPA WaterSense
Mulch over drip 10–25% USDA, extension studies

Run short early-morning cycles for curb appeal during opening hours, if local watering windows restrict midday use.

Low-Maintenance Care Routines That Work

Lean care routines keep your creative commercial landscaping DIY consistent and on brand. Use tight checklists, smart mulch strategies, and precise cuts to lower labor while raising curb appeal.

Weekly and Seasonal Task Checklists

Weekly and seasonal task checklists anchor low-maintenance landscape care across beds, turf, and hardscape.

  • Inspect irrigation, valves and drip emitters first, if pressure varies use pressure-compensating emitters per EPA WaterSense guidance (EPA WaterSense).
  • Check soil moisture, use a probe and water only when top 2 in are dry to reduce disease risk cited by Cornell Turfgrass (Cornell).
  • Clear hardscape, blow or sweep walks and entries to preserve brand presentation and slip resistance documented by NFSI (NFSI).
  • Remove weeds, hand pull small rosettes and taproots after rainfall to minimize regrowth confirmed by UC IPM (UC IPM).
  • Groom beds, deadhead perennials like Salvia and Coreopsis to extend bloom windows noted by RHS trials (RHS).
  • Scout pests, look for thresholds such as 10 aphids per shoot on ornamentals before acting per IPM standards (UC IPM).
  • Record tasks, log water meter readings and labor minutes to track ROI and water savings (EPA).
  • Audit irrigation seasonally, run a 5 minute test per zone and update controller by evapotranspiration data per local CIMIS or NOAA (NOAA).
  • Refresh mulch seasonally, top up to 2 to 3 in total depth and keep a 3 in trunk gap to prevent rot per ISA (ISA).
  • Test soil seasonally, sample each bed every 24 months and amend based on pH and organic matter data per USDA and NRCS (USDA NRCS).
  • Service tools seasonally, sharpen mower blades and sanitize pruners with 70 percent alcohol to limit pathogen spread per APS (APS).
  • Review safety seasonally, train PPE use for eye and hearing protection per OSHA landscaping bulletin (OSHA).

Task cadence and time planning

Task category Frequency Time per 1,000 sq ft Key tool Source
Irrigation check Weekly 5–8 min Moisture probe EPA WaterSense
Turf mow Weekly in season 10–15 min Battery mower Univ. of Florida IFAS
Bed weed pull Weekly 6–12 min Hand weeder UC IPM
Hardscape clean Weekly 4–6 min Blower or broom NFSI
Mulch top-up 2x per year 12–20 min Cart and fork USDA NRCS
Soil test 1x per 24 mo 2–3 min sample Soil kit USDA
Pruner sanitation Weekly 2–3 min Alcohol wipes APS

Questions to validate fit

  • Compare baselines, what gallons per irrigation cycle did you use last month and what evapotranspiration data suggests now.
  • Prioritize zones, which branded entries and seating areas drive revenue and deserve first-pass grooming on busy weeks.
  • Sequence labor, what 30 minute blocks can your team cover before opening to cut noise impact on customers.

Mulching, Weed Suppression, and Soil Health

Mulching, weed suppression, and soil health reduce inputs while stabilizing moisture and nutrients.

  • Select mulch, use shredded hardwood or arborist chips for trees and shrubs use 2 to 3 in depth and a 3 in trunk collar free zone per ISA and US Forest Service (ISA, USFS).
  • Layer smart, add 1 in compost then 1 to 2 in chips in beds to boost water holding capacity and microbial activity validated by USDA NRCS (USDA NRCS).
  • Sheet mulch, place overlapped cardboard on sod then add 3 in chips to convert small lawn panels to beds without herbicides per UC ANR trials (UC ANR).
  • Target weeds, spot flame or wick-apply 20 percent acetic acid on cracks only if local codes allow and follow PPE per OSHA and label guidance (OSHA).
  • Preempt germination, apply pre-emergent prodiamine on clean mulch before spring if ornamentals tolerate it check label and state regs first (US EPA Pesticide Label).
  • Feed soil, topdress 0.25 in screened compost each spring in ornamental beds and turf to lift organic matter 1 to 2 percentage points over 24 months per land grant data (USDA, Penn State Extension).
  • Water deeper, run drip at 0.6 gph for 45 to 60 min 1 to 2x weekly in summer depending on soil texture per WaterSense and local ET (EPA WaterSense).

Mulch and soil targets

Metric Target range Why it matters Source
Mulch depth 2–3 in Cuts evaporation 25–50 percent and suppresses annual weeds USDA NRCS
Trunk clearance 3 in bare Prevents decay and girdling roots ISA
Soil organic matter 4–6 percent Improves infiltration and nutrient availability USDA
Bed infiltration rate >1 in/hr Reduces runoff and ponding at entries EPA
Drip output 0.4–0.9 gph Matches clay to sandy soils without runoff EPA WaterSense

Case in brief

  • Convert a 600 sq ft curb strip from turf to mulch plus native shrubs like Arctostaphylos and Salvia, save 12,000–18,000 gal per year based on 0.5–0.75 in per week turf irrigation replaced by drip per WaterSense factors. Your crew don’t overwater after this change.

Pruning, Mowing Heights, and Edge Definition

Pruning, mowing heights, and edge definition signal care while preventing plant stress and hazards.

  • Prune clean, remove dead and crossing branches with the three cut method and keep live wood removal under 25 percent of canopy per season per ISA BMPs (ISA).
  • Time cuts, prune spring bloomers after flowering and prune summer bloomers in late winter to preserve buds per Extension guidance (Clemson Extension).
  • Shape shrubs, favor thinning cuts on brandscape hedges like Boxwood to keep light in the canopy and avoid outer shell dieback per RHS (RHS).
  • Sanitize tools, dip blades in 70 percent alcohol between plants with suspected disease to limit spread per APS (APS).
  • Set mower height, use the 1/3 rule remove no more than one third of the blade per pass per university turf science (UMass Extension).
  • Calibrate decks, measure from hard surface to blade and match species height targets to avoid scalping and weeds.

Recommended mowing heights

Turf species Mowing height Notes Source
Tall fescue 2.5–4.0 in Deep roots and better heat tolerance UMass Extension
Kentucky bluegrass 2.0–3.0 in Raise to 3.0 in during heat UMass Extension
Perennial ryegrass 2.0–3.0 in Suits high-visibility entrances UMass Extension
Zoysia 1.0–2.0 in Reel cut improves finish UGA Extension
Bermudagrass 1.0–2.0 in Frequent cuts reduce thatch UGA Extension
Buffalograss 2.5–3.5 in Low-input native option CSU Extension
  • Define edges, string trim verticals every 2 to 3 weeks and hard-edge along walks monthly to sharpen lines around brand signage and paths.
  • Protect staff, wear eye and hearing protection and cut away from glass per OSHA landscaping safety (OSHA).
  • Pace growth, apply slow-release N at 0.5 lb N per 1,000 sq ft in spring on cool-season turf only if soil test flags low N to reduce mowing load and surge growth per land grant guidance (UW Extension).
  • Refresh lines, re-establish bed profiles with a flat spade twice per year to maintain mulch retention and visual contrast. These beds looks tidy fast.

Perspective checks

  • Ask why a cut, what function for safety sightlines access or plant health justifies the pruning before you lift the saw.
  • Ask where to stop, what boundary near signage drive lanes or ADA routes makes the edge read clean without over-labor.
  • Ask when to wait, what phenology or nesting activity suggests a later window to protect pollinators per Xerces Society (Xerces).

Data are clear, consistent routines, modest mulch, smart cuts create landscapes that speak your brand with less work.

Curb Appeal Upgrades with High ROI

Target fast, visual wins that boost brand trust and customer behavior. Track outcomes in foot traffic, dwell time, and conversion to link DIY work to ROI.

Signage Beds, Containers, and Entry Vignettes

  • Frame your sign with evergreen structure to anchor brand visibility. Place compact hedges like Ilex crenata or Thuja occidentalis in a 2 to 3 foot band for year round form, then flank with native perennials like Salvia nemorosa and Echinacea purpurea for bloom cycles and pollinator value.
  • Layer plant heights to pull eyes toward your logo. Put 8 to 12 inch groundcovers in front like Nepeta and Liriope, place 18 to 24 inch bloomers mid bed like Coreopsis and Rudbeckia, and position 30 to 42 inch grasses like Panicum or Schizachyrium as a rear screen that reduces visual clutter behind the sign.
  • Color code plant palettes to echo your brand identity. Match cool brands with blue violet tones from Salvia and Agastache, match warm brands with gold coral tones from Helenium and Achillea, and match monochrome brands with greens silver from Helichrysum and Carex.
  • Containerize entries for speed and flexibility. Use 24 to 36 inch diameter planters in pairs to mark doors, use frost proof materials like fiberstone or HDPE for durability, and use elevated dollies to reposition during events or seasonal changes.
  • Mulch for contrast and weed control. Choose dark fines or pine straw to pop color against your logo, apply 2 to 3 inches for moisture retention, and refresh the top half inch each spring to maintain a crisp edge.
  • Irrigate with drip to protect sign faces. Run 0.6 gph pressure compensating emitters on a dedicated zone, set a weather based controller, and inspect for overspray that stains metal or vinyl.
  • Compare annuals versus perennials for operating cost. Deploy annual color at entries where churn drives seasonal storytelling, deploy perennials in signage beds where long term massing reads from the street, and deploy shrubs in high wind zones that stress tender flowers.
  • Test visibility angles before planting. Stand 200 feet away at driver sightlines, mark critical cones with flags, and keep a 12 to 18 inch vegetation setback from the sign edge for legibility that meets contrast and clearance guidance from FHWA and ADA wayfinding best practice.
  • Measure business response to validate spend. Tag POS promotions to entry displays, log pedestrian counts at the door with low cost sensors, and correlate spikes with changeovers for 30 to 90 day windows.

Example that ties design to data. A neighborhood café replaced turf under a monument sign with a 3 layer native bed and two 30 inch planters, then tracked receipts and counts at the door. Foot traffic rose 14 percent in 60 days while irrigation use dropped 38 percent after drip conversion. These beds is low-maintenance.

Sources. University of Washington Green Cities research links well designed landscapes to higher shopper ratings and spending intentions. FHWA legibility and contrast guidance supports clear sightlines for signage. EPA WaterSense outlines drip and weather based controller savings. See entities U.S. EPA, FHWA, University of Washington, USDA Zone.

Numbers that guide budget and impact:

Upgrade element Typical upfront cost per location Annual maintenance time Indicative impact range
Pair of 30 in planters with soil and plants $350–$700 6–10 hours +5–15% entry engagement
100 sq ft signage bed with drip and mulch $600–$1,200 8–12 hours +3–10% brand recall lift
Weather based controller retrofit $120–$300 1–2 hours 15–30% water reduction

Citations. EPA WaterSense 2023 for irrigation savings, University of Washington Green Cities literature review 2010–2020 for consumer response.

Pathway Lighting and Solar Accent Ideas

  • Light paths for safety and brand hospitality. Target 1 to 5 lux on walk surfaces per IES guidance, place fixtures at 10 to 14 foot spacing in low glare positions, and use shielded optics to avoid spill into planting beds.
  • Choose LEDs for energy and maintenance savings. Use 3 to 6 watt bollards or path lights for typical runs, select 2700K to 3000K for warm hospitality cues, and confirm DLC or ENERGY STAR listings for performance.
  • Deploy solar accents where wiring is costly. Use integrated solar bollards at short runs under 60 feet, set panels in full sun with south facing exposure, and verify battery cycles and replaceable packs for 3 to 5 year service life.
  • Mix markers and washes to shape movement. Set low stakes to mark edges at 12 inches high, set wide flood mini fixtures to wash signage planes, and set narrow beams to uplight specimen trees without sky glow.
  • Test glare from driver and pedestrian viewpoints. Walk at night and view from 100 to 200 feet, shield lamps with louvers or caps, and lower mounting heights to reduce disability glare that harms wayfinding.
  • Automate schedules to match operations. Program dusk to 11 pm for retail and dusk to dawn for 24 hour sites, program seasonal offsets by 15 minutes, and program motion boosting to 100 percent in low traffic hours to deter loitering.
  • Validate solar viability before committing. Log winter insolation hours with a light meter, map shading from deciduous and evergreen trees, and model battery performance at 20 to 30 percent degradation by year 3 with NREL PV cost and performance norms.
  • Calculate CapEx versus OpEx in one view. Compare trenching cost at $15–$30 per linear foot to solar unit premiums, compare energy at $0.10–$0.20 per kWh to LED loads near 3–6 W, and compare relamping cycles to rated 50,000 hours L70.

Field note that shows a fast win. A two building office court swapped nine halogen path lights for 4 W LEDs and added three solar bollards at a dark shortcut. Nighttime incident reports dropped to zero in 90 days and energy fell about 80 percent per DOE LED baselines. Solar fixtures installs in minutes.

Numbers that direct lighting choices:

Lighting metric Recommended value Source
Pathway target illuminance 1–5 lux IES RP-8-18
LED energy savings vs halogen 65–80% U.S. DOE 2022
Typical LED life L70 50,000 hours DLC QPL
Solar full sun requirement 4–6 peak sun hours NREL PV basics

Citations. U.S. Department of Energy SSL program for LED savings, IES RP-8-18 for pedestrian illuminance, NREL solar resource data for peak sun hours, DesignLights Consortium for product performance.

Ask this before you buy. Do your fixtures express brand tone while meeting lux targets, or does the effect prioritize drama over safety. Consider both guest comfort and dark sky compliance to protect neighbors and migratory wildlife.

DIY or Hire? A Practical Review of Tasks

Match tasks to your crew, tools, and risk tolerance. Keep brand control in-house, bring licensed precision in when public safety or code enters the picture.

What to Keep In-House

Own routine, low-risk tasks that reinforce brand care and curb appeal.

  • Refresh containers, signage beds, and entry vignettes: Swap seasonal color, tuck drought natives like Salvia nemorosa and Penstemon digitalis, top with 2 in arborist chips for moisture and contrast.
  • Calibrate drip and monitor soil: Check emitter flow with a 1 L bottle test, read volumetric moisture with a probe at 4 in depth, reset schedules after rain events per a weather-based controller.
  • Define edges and sightlines: String-trim curb lines, square mow cool-season turf at 3 to 3.5 in for root depth, clear line-of-sight triangles at entries to boost wayfinding.
  • Mulch beds and suppress weeds: Lay 2 to 3 in of coarse mulch, overlap landscape fabric only where hardscape meets planting edges, hand-pull invasives like Cynodon dactylon before seed set.
  • Scout pests and spot treat: Inspect undersides of leaves on Viburnum and Ilex for scale, release beneficials like Aphidius colemani in enclosed courtyards, apply horticultural oil in cool mornings per label.
  • Repair irrigation smalls: Replace clogged emitters, seal low-flow leaks with barbed couplers, flush laterals zone by zone to remove silt.
  • Clean hardscape touchpoints: Power-broom ADA paths, remove algae from north walls with oxygenated cleaner, re-sand pavers with polymeric sand where joints ravel.
  • Stage weekend micro-projects: Install modular steel edging, set two 24 in planters at the vestibule for brand color, hang solar path markers to test a route before trenching.
  • Track ROI and service levels: Count foot traffic with a door counter, log water use per zone from the controller dashboard, correlate sales lift to refresh dates.

Example costs for typical DIY tasks

Task Unit Typical Cost Range Source
Mulch, hardwood or arborist chips per cubic yard $35 to $55 University of Missouri Extension
Drip repair, emitter and coupler per part $0.25 to $2.50 Irrigation Association
Battery string trimmer runtime minutes per 5 Ah pack 30 to 45 CalEPA CARB ZEEV Facts
Turf mowing, walk-behind per acre $50 to $80 Angi Cost Guide

Your crew are ready for these tasks if the site stays open, the risk stays low, and the brand story stays visible on every pass.

When to Call Licensed Pros

Outsource tasks that carry code, life safety, or specialized biology.

  • Prune or remove trees over 6 in DBH: Hire an ISA Certified Arborist who follows ANSI A300 and Z133 for aerial work, prevent drop hazards and pathogen spread through clean cuts and sterilized tools International Society of Arboriculture, ANSI A300.
  • Install or modify electrical lighting: Engage a licensed electrician for line-voltage runs, GFCI protection, and NEC compliance, document photometrics near public paths for 1 to 2 fc target levels per IES NFPA NEC, Illuminating Engineering Society.
  • Open potable water connections and backflow: Use a licensed contractor for pressure zones, RPZ backflow assembly, and annual testing as required by plumbing code, protect public water per EPA Cross-Connection Control guidance EPA and USC Foundation for Cross-Connection Control.
  • Apply restricted-use pesticides: Contract a licensed applicator for RUPs under FIFRA, maintain records, and follow pollinator protection statements on labels, avoid off-target drift near public entrances EPA FIFRA.
  • Disturb soil near storm drains: Bring a civil or landscape architect for SWPPP, BMPs like silt fence and inlet protection, and NPDES permits on sites over 1 acre of disturbance EPA NPDES.
  • Build structural hardscape: Retain walls over 3 to 4 ft, stairs, and ramps fall under code and accessibility, coordinate with a licensed pro to meet IBC and ADA slope, landing, and handrail rules ADA, ICC IBC.
  • Diagnose complex irrigation hydraulics: Commission a certified irrigation auditor to test pressure, flow, and distribution uniformity, raise DU with pressure-compensating emitters and matched precipitation rates Irrigation Association.
  • Test soils and amend at scale: Order lab analysis for texture, pH, EC, and organic matter, develop a nutrient plan for woody plants and turf per local extension guidance to avoid runoff into stormwater USDA NRCS, Land-Grant Extensions.
  • Abate invasive trees or noxious weeds: Treat Ailanthus altissima and Phragmites australis via integrated methods and legal disposal, follow state lists and reporting rules to prevent spread USDA Plants Database, [State Dept. of Agriculture].

High-risk indicators, quick screen

  • Spot hazards: Observe dead branches over parking, see fungal conks at trunk bases, note heaving roots near sidewalks.
  • Flag code: Read permit triggers on retaining walls, confirm line-voltage work against NEC articles, check local backflow test cycles.
  • Weigh exposure: Map public congregation zones, measure slopes on ramps with a digital level, compare light levels to IES targets.

Example costs and risk deltas

Task Typical Pro Cost Key Risk Reduced Source
Tree pruning, 20 to 40 ft $400 to $1,200 per tree Fall and property damage ISA/Industry Averages
Line-voltage lighting install $85 to $150 per hour Shock and code violation NFPA NEC
Backflow install and annual test $300 to $800 install, $50 to $100 test Water contamination USC FCCCHR
Irrigation audit and tune $300 to $600 per system Water waste and dry spots Irrigation Association

These costs isn’t static across regions, yet the liability deltas remain clear on public sites. Pick a hybrid model for large campuses, keep brand-forward maintenance in-house, hire licensed expertise where law and life safety intersect.

Measure Results and Iterate

Measure outcomes to prove that creative DIY commercial landscaping works. Iterate fast to match brand goals and budget reality.

Photo Logs, Costs, and Simple KPIs

Track progress with fast visuals and tight numbers. Iterate designs, if performance drifts from targets.

  • Track photo logs daily, weekly, and monthly from fixed camera spots at entry beds, signage zones, and parking islands.
  • Capture the same angle, the same time slot, and the same lighting window for clean comparisons.
  • Compare before and after frames for curb appeal, wayfinding clarity, and plant vigor.
  • Tag images with date, zone, plant palette, and tasks like mulch refresh or drip fix.
  • Calculate crew time and material spend for each zone and task.
  • Benchmark traffic, dwell time, and conversions near landscape zones like windows and outdoor seating.
  • Iterate plant groupings and color blocks after 2 to 4 weeks of data, if a zone underperforms.

Use these simple KPIs for self managed sites, if you want fast feedback loops.

  • Count foot traffic with a door counter, a Wi‑Fi presence tool, or a manual tally.
  • Log dwell time with heat maps, spot checks, or a 15 minute observation block.
  • Record conversion lifts for promotions near planters, chalk signs, and entry vignettes.
  • Monitor irrigation runtime, soil moisture, and plant loss rates for each bed.
  • Track maintenance minutes per 100 sq ft by task like weeding, edging, and pruning.
  • Note incident reports for trips, glare, or blocked sightlines near hardscape edges.

Example workflow for a branded entry bed, if you run a 90 day refresh cycle.

  • Shoot a weekly tripod photo at 9 am from a marked dot.
  • Export a 3 frame collage for week 1, week 4, and week 8.
  • Add cost notes for mulch, annuals, and drip repairs.
  • Compare dwell time near the entry mat during the same weeks.

Sample targets and tools

KPI Baseline Target Cadence Tool
Foot traffic per day 180 220 Weekly Door counter, Wi‑Fi presence
Dwell time at entry (min) 1.2 2.0 Weekly Heat map app, 15 min spot checks
Conversion near displays % 7 10 Weekly POS tags by zone
Maintenance mins/100 sq ft 45 30 Biweekly Task timer, checklist
Water use per zone (gal) 1,200 800 Monthly Smart controller reports
Plant loss rate % 6 2 Monthly Photo log, replacement tally
Lighting incidents count 3 0 Monthly Safety log, staff reports

Apply data to design moves

  • Swap high water annuals for drought natives like Salvia, Penstemon, and Achillea, if gallons per zone stays high.
  • Tighten plant spacing for weed suppression in the first season, if maintenance minutes spike.
  • Raise mower deck to 3.5 in on turf edges for root depth and color, if browning shows.
  • Shift color cues to match brand accents at signage, if wayfinding scans feel weak.
  • Add a 2 in compost layer under a 2 in mulch layer, if plant vigor falls after heat events.
  • Re aim path lights at 10 to 15 ft spacing, if glare or shadows cause incident notes.

Document costs for clear ROI

  • Log materials by line item like mulch, gravel, emitters, and replacements.
  • Log labor in 15 minute blocks per zone and task.
  • Tag each spend to an outcome like traffic, safety, or brand visibility.
  • Compare spend to lifts in traffic and sales in the same period.

Case snapshots that tie creative DIY commercial landscaping to data

  • Replace 300 sq ft of thirsty annuals with natives and drip in a cafe frontage and see water drop 38% in 60 days and dwell rise 28% during lunch windows.
  • Add three 24 in containers with evergreen screens at a clinic entry and record a 22% fall in missed turns and a 14% rise in on time arrivals.
  • Install amber 2700K bollards at 12 ft intervals and observe zero trip incidents for 90 days after a prior rate of 4 per quarter.

Source and verify claims

  • Cite EPA WaterSense for drip efficiency gains of 30% or more and controller savings of 8% to 20% across seasons. Source: epa.gov/watersense
  • Reference FHWA lighting guidance for uniformity and glare control on pedestrian paths. Source: safety.fhwa.dot.gov
  • Use USGBC guidance for soil health and mulch depth in sustainable sites. Source: usgbc.org

Ask diagnostic questions that keep iteration honest

  • What zone eats the most minutes per 100 sq ft and why.
  • Which bed drives the highest dwell shift after a color refresh.
  • Where do customers pause or hesitate near planters or turns.
  • Which tasks repeat without visible gains.
  • Start with a 12 week cycle across top 3 zones, if resources are thin.
  • Expand to secondary zones after 1 cycle, if KPIs hit targets.
  • Archive each cycle in a shared folder with photos, costs, and notes.
